首页前端开发其他前端知识前端es6是什么开发的?是模块化开发吗?

前端es6是什么开发的?是模块化开发吗?

时间2024-03-25 19:12:03发布访客分类其他前端知识浏览418
导读:今天这篇给大家分享的知识是“前端es6是什么开发的?是模块化开发吗?”,小编觉得挺不错的,对大家学习或是工作可能会有所帮助,对此分享发大家做个参考,希望这篇“前端es6是什么开发的?是模块化开发吗?”文章能帮助大家解决问题。 前端es6是...
今天这篇给大家分享的知识是“前端es6是什么开发的?是模块化开发吗?”,小编觉得挺不错的,对大家学习或是工作可能会有所帮助,对此分享发大家做个参考,希望这篇“前端es6是什么开发的?是模块化开发吗?”文章能帮助大家解决问题。

前端es6是模块化开发;es6模块化规范就是浏览器端与服务器端通用的模块化开发规范,其中定义了每一个JavaScript文件都是一个独立的模块,导入其他模块成员使用import关键字,向外共享模块成员使用export关键字。

如何快速入门VUE3.0:进入学习

本教程操作环境:windows10系统、ECMAScript 6.0版本、Dell G3电脑。

前端es6是模块化开发

ES6 模块化规范是 浏览器端 与 服务器端 通用的模块化开发规范。它的出现极大的降低了前端开发者的模块化学习成本,开发者不需要再额外学习 AMD(AMD yes !!! XD)、CMD 或 CommonJS等模块化规范。

ES6 模块化规范中定义:

每个js文件都是一个独立的模块

导入其他模块成员使用 import 关键字

向外共享模块成员使用 export 关键字

在node.js中体验 ES6 模块化

确保安装了 v14.15.1 或更高版本的node.js

在 package.json 的根节点中添加 "type": "module" 节点

默认导出 和 默认导入

每个js脚本里面只能使用唯一一次 export default ,否则会报错

// 默认导出
// 每个js脚本里面只能使用唯一一次 export default ,否则会报错
let m1 = 10
let m2 = 20
let f1 = () =>
{
}

 
export default {

    m1,
    f1
}
    
// 默认导入
// 路径务必将文件后缀写上
import i1 from './01.默认导出.js'
 
console.log(i1)

关于“前端es6是什么开发的?是模块化开发吗?”的内容就介绍到这,感谢各位的阅读,相信大家对前端es6是什么开发的?是模块化开发吗?已经有了进一步的了解。大家如果还想学习更多知识,欢迎关注网络,小编将为大家输出更多高质量的实用文章!

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!

ES6

若转载请注明出处: 前端es6是什么开发的?是模块化开发吗?
本文地址: https://pptw.com/jishu/652981.html
PHP怎样判断两字符串是否相等?教你四个技巧 var的特性是什么?是es6新增特性吗?

游客 回复需填写必要信息